FINANCE REVIEW SUMMARY — PILOT CHURN

Churn in the Larkspur pilot exceeded forecast, concentrated among small accounts onboarded in the first wave. Revenue impact is modest; acquisition spend on the cohort is written off. Retention fixes ship next cycle. Margin on remaining pilot accounts holds above plan. The board should read the confidential note below before the pilot go/no-go decision.

board note of kawig-tahog: Ulairax Works is in early talks to buy Noriusix Works for about $31.4 million. The Pelmir launch date is April 2, and nothing goes to the press before then.

## Deployment

The Tidemark locale service renders localized date formats server-side; no formatting logic ships to the client. For review purposes: the service is stateless, reads locale tables from a read-only bundle, and makes no outbound network calls at runtime. Deployment uses the standard signed-image pipeline, and all settings are injected at container start rather than baked in, which keeps secrets out of the image. Input is limited to locale codes validated against an allowlist. The injected configuration values are as follows.

settings of yajof-yajog:
wenix:
  log_level: info
  metrics_host: metrics.wenix.lumiclabs.internal
  pin: 4766
  pool_size: 8

Ticket: session-token refresh bug, Gatewren auth layer. Tokens refresh fine for the first cycle, then fail silently because the refresh worker's credential for the Vaultkey internal service expired last month — errors were swallowed by a bare catch. Users get logged out mid-session after ~30 minutes. Contractor: fix the error handling first, then update the worker config with the replacement credential and redeploy. Do not touch the token TTL settings. The new key for the Vaultkey service follows.

API key for yagag-fawif: zpat4_Gful

# Timetabler env — reviewed at weekly eng sync.
# This file drives the Bellmere Academy scheduling solver.
# Keep SOLVER_THREADS at 4 on shared hosts; higher values starve
# the roster importer. All entries below are required at boot.
# The solver authenticates to the constraints service with the
# credential set on the next line.

sealed setting: LEDGER_TOKEN20=6148d35bbb480b0ab79e